Generally, all the operating system supports the network stack role. list of ipo in may 2022WebAug 20, 2015 · The iptables firewall works by interacting with the packet filtering hooks in the Linux kernel’s networking stack. These kernel hooks are known as the netfilter framework. Every packet that passes through the networking layer (incoming or outgoing) will trigger these hooks, allowing programs to interact with the traffic at key points. imbewu the seed full episode 6 december 2021
